ABSTRACT

This pilot study examined the effects of a teacher-taught, locomotor skill (LMS)-based physical activity (PA) program on the LMS and PA levels of minority preschooler-aged children. Eight low-socioeconomic status preschool classrooms were randomized into LMS-PA (LMS-oriented lesson plans) or control group (supervised free playtime). Interventions were delivered for 30 min/day, five days/week for six months. Changes in PA (accelerometer) and LMS variables were assessed with MANCOVA. LMS-PA group exhibited a significant reduction in during-preschool (F (1,16) = 6.34, p = .02, d = 0.02) and total daily (F (1,16) = 9.78, p = .01, d = 0.30) percent time spent in sedentary activity. LMS-PA group also exhibited significant improvement in leaping skills, F (1, 51) = 7.18, p = .01, d = 0.80). No other, significant changes were observed. The implementation of a teacher-taught, LMS-based PA program could potentially improve LMS and reduce sedentary time of minority preschoolers.
